Overview Minimize

The Department of Freshman Advisement, Recruitment and Retention (FARR) is the main new student recruitment organ of Northern Caribbean University (NCU).  It also has primary responsibilities to organize and facilitate the effective orientation and advising of new, undergraduate students during their first year at NCU.  One measure of the success of its recruitment and advising activities is the rate of retention of new students after their first year.
